Job Summary
The Camp Counselor is responsible for providing fun, enriching, hands-on learning experiences for Museum campers by leading planned activities centered on the theme of the holiday camps. The Camp Counselor will work to create a fun, educational, and safe space for the campers, while directly modeling and sharing techniques with teenage volunteers and other camp counselors.
Responsibilities and Duties
· Promote the culture and brand of LCM.
· Project a positive image of the organization to employees, volunteers, guests, and the community.
· Facilitate daily lessons and explorations.
· Create a safe, welcoming, and enriching environment for all campers.
· Set expectations for camp rules and desired behaviors.
· Communicate with parents and other caregivers about daily plans, paperwork, etc.
· Communicate with full-time LCM staff about registration, logistics, supplies, etc.
· Providing guidance, mentorship, and accountability for volunteers.
· Other duties as assigned.
